Nike Blacks-Out the Free RN Motion Flyknit 2017
The strapped runner gets the “Triple Black” treatment.

Earlier this month, the Swoosh unveiled the brand new Free RN Motion Flyknit 2017. A radically reimagined take on the Free Run Flyknit — and subsequently rechristened Free Run Motion Flyknit — of old, the new design opts for a mid-top, sock-like cut while doing away with lacing entirely, opting instead for two straps that crisscross over the top of the foot. Now, after giving the kicks the NikeLab treatment, Nike has dropped a “Triple Black” take on the kicks. As you might expect, black hits everything from the Flyknit upper and bold straps to the Swoosh branding and flexible Free Run Motion sole unit.
